DP-300
Dual-speed NWay Port
These print servers provide an auto-sensing dual-speed 10/100Mbps port, allowing
flexible attachment to either a 10BASE-T or 100BASE-TX network. This LAN port
automatically detects the connected type of network and adjusts the speed accordingly,
completely without any need for users to intervene.
Multiple Printer Ports 2 Parallel, 1 Serial
This model is designed for sites with printers concentrated in the same location. It
provides 2 high-speed parallel ports, and 1 serial port transmitting at up to 57.6Kbps.
This allows simultaneous connection to as many as 3 printers.
Bi-directional Communication
The parallel ports support HP PJL protocol for bi-directional network printer
communication, proactively providing the administrator with critical information about the
network printers.
Versatile Administrative Program
A simple-to-operate GUI under Windows 3.x, Windows 95 and Windows NT makes it possible
to set up the print server in a matter of minutes. Telnet support means that the
administrator can also configure and maintain the print server from any station on a Unix
or TCP/IP network.
